Job Details
JOB TITLE: Product & Marketing Assistant
SALARY: 24,000.00 per annum Fulltime (Pension, 20 Holidays plus Bank Holiday, Parking)(Part time 3 days Salary will be Pro rata)
LOCATION: Hatfield, Hertfordshire
Key Job Roles:
Supporting the Product Team with the smooth day to day running of the department.
Working closely with Supply, Sales and Marketing teams to ensure product accuracy and consistency.
Assist the Marketing Team with department administration.
Managing product images and SKU code library.
Maintaining Product specification sheets for all products.
Raising EAN and ITF barcodes.
Assisting the Product Team to ensure that all key seasonal deadlines are met by updating Critical Paths weekly for all live projects.
Head Office sample management and distribution to customers / factories / suppliers.
General Product department administration.
Manage, distribute and ensure accuracy of internal and external documents; accurately input and maintain data.
Liaise with Suppliers, Factories, Labs and Customers to source necessary information.
Organise Shipment Inspections.Skills/experience:
Self-motivated with a strong drive to succeed.
Good working Excel skills.
Intermediate general PC skills.
Excellent multi-tasking skills.
Organised and able to maintain accurate records.
Excellent attention to detail.
Strong verbal and written communication skills.Probation period:
3 months.Hours and holiday entitlement:
9am - 5pm
20 days holiday per annum + bank holidays pro-rata
Increased holiday days based on length of service.Job type:
Office based.Training:
Full training on all aspects of role will be offered upon start dateStart date:
As soon as possible.
